Weather

Cool

November to February (cooler temperatures)

Rainy

June to October (wet and humid)

Summer

March to May (hot and dry)

How to get there

How to Reach Fabrica in the Philippines

Fabrica is a vibrant destination located in the heart of the Philippines. Whether you are a local resident or a traveler from abroad, here are some ways to reach Fabrica:

By Air:

The most convenient way to reach Fabrica is by flying into the nearest international airport, which is the Ninoy Aquino International Airport (NAIA) in Manila. From Manila, you can take a domestic flight to the local airport closest to Fabrica, such as Bacolod-Silay Airport or Iloilo International Airport. Once you arrive at the local airport, you can easily hire a taxi or take a bus to reach Fabrica.

By Land:

If you prefer a scenic journey, you can also reach Fabrica by land. There are several bus companies that operate routes to Fabrica from major cities in the Philippines. You can check the schedules and book your tickets in advance. The bus journey will take you through picturesque landscapes, allowing you to enjoy the beauty of the Philippines along the way.

By Sea:

For those who enjoy traveling by sea, there are ferry services available that connect different islands in the Philippines. If you are coming from a nearby island, you can take a ferry to Bacolod City or Iloilo City, which are the nearest ports to Fabrica. From there, you can easily hire a taxi or take a bus to reach Fabrica.

Local Transportation:

Once you have reached Fabrica, getting around the area is relatively easy. There are tricycles, a common mode of transportation in the Philippines, available for short trips within the town. You can also rent a motorcycle or hire a car if you prefer more independence and flexibility in exploring the surroundings.
